Соответствие команд

Тема в разделе "WASM.BEGINNERS", создана пользователем dsoft, 6 июн 2007.

  1. dsoft

    dsoft Евгений

    Публикаций:
    0
    Регистрация:
    20 май 2007
    Сообщения:
    54
    Адрес:
    Омск
    В мсходном коде имеется команда
    Код (Text):
    1. cmp [(rec ptr esi).z],0;
    но TASM на такую конструкцию страшно рычит - не мое. Как мне его все же убедить в обратном. MASM-а у меня нет.
     
  2. IceStudent

    IceStudent Active Member

    Публикаций:
    0
    Регистрация:
    2 окт 2003
    Сообщения:
    4.300
    Адрес:
    Ukraine
    cmp [esi].rec.z,0 должно быть совместимо. Или [esi + rec.z].
     
  3. dsoft

    dsoft Евгений

    Публикаций:
    0
    Регистрация:
    20 май 2007
    Сообщения:
    54
    Адрес:
    Омск
    Спасибо. TASM благополучно принял оба варианта.